Leveraging Technology to Streamline Freight Logistics Operations
The freight logistics industry faces a transformative shift as technology integration becomes increasingly prevalent. By embracing innovative solutions, businesses can substantially enhance operational efficiency and reduce costs.
Software-as-a-Service (SaaS) platforms provide real-time visibility into shipment tracking, allowing for efficient route planning and proactive coordination with stakeholders. Robotics technologies perform repetitive tasks, such as Freight logistics documentation processing and order fulfillment, freeing up human resources for more critical functions.
Furthermore, the integration of sensor technologies enables continuous monitoring of vehicle location, promoting security. By leveraging these technological advancements, freight logistics operations can achieve unprecedented levels of efficiency, transparency, and customer satisfaction.
Reducing Costs and Carbon Footprint in Freight Movement
Optimizing freight movement is essential for both businesses looking to maximize their profitability. Utilizing strategies that reduce costs while cutting carbon emissions can provide a significant advantage in today's competitive market.
One important area to target is shipping itself. Exploring alternative power solutions like electric or biofuels can substantially reduce emissions while potentially lowering fuel costs in the short term.
Furthermore, improving routes and load planning can lead to reduced consumption. Employing real-time analysis tools can optimize efficiency and cut unnecessary mileage.
These are just a few examples of how businesses can successfully resolve the concerns of reducing costs and carbon footprint in freight movement.
